LAS VEGAS — A washer that doesn’t use water. Dispensing systems that pump laundry chemicals in powdered form. A device that utilizes heat and vibration in spot-cleaning fabrics.

These are just a sampling of the new technologies that Doug Story, global business development manager for JohnsonDiversey, described in his Clean ’07 educational session appropriately titled New Technology in the Laundry Industry.
